Seeking Accreditation and Licensing Information

When selecting a construction or design firm, always prioritize those that are properly licensed and accredited.

Organizations such as the American Institute of Architects AIA for architects or the National Council for Interior Design Qualification NCIDQ for interior designers offer directories of certified professionals.

These certifications indicate adherence to rigorous professional standards and ongoing education.

Similarly, verify a contractor’s license through your state’s contractor licensing board.

For example, in California, the Contractors State License Board CSLB allows you to check a contractor’s license status, bond information, and disciplinary actions. Enlistly.com Review

This due diligence is crucial to protect your investment and ensure legal compliance.

Prioritizing Transparent Communication and Documentation

Reputable firms will have clear communication channels, including a physical address, phone number, and a responsive team.

They will also provide detailed contracts, transparent pricing, and project timelines.

Before committing to any project, ensure that the chosen alternative provides:

  • A detailed written proposal: Outlining scope of work, materials, costs, and timeline.
  • A comprehensive contract: Including payment schedules, change order procedures, and dispute resolution mechanisms.
  • Proof of insurance: General liability and workers’ compensation insurance to protect both parties.
  • References: A list of past clients you can contact for direct feedback on their experience.
